Introduction

Pressbooks is provided by the University of Washington Libraries to support the creation of Open Educational Resources. OER make education more affordable for students, and allow instructors to customize course materials to better suit their pedagogical goals. We believe that accessibility is crucial to making educational resources usable for all learners.

This short guide is intended to help UW instructors, students and staff create more accessible books using UW Libraries Pressbooks. It covers heading structure, links, color contrast, captions, alt-text and document types. This guide is a work in progress and suggestions are welcome.The principles outlined here are important to incorporate into any digital publishing project, not just in Pressbooks!
